Understanding the 1099-G Form

Before diving into the steps to take if you didn’t receive your 1099-G form, it’s essential to understand what this form is and why it’s crucial for your tax filing. The 1099-G form is a document issued by government agencies to report certain types of income, such as unemployment benefits, state or local income tax refunds, or other government payments. This form is typically mailed to recipients by January 31st of each year and is used to report income received in the previous tax year.

Common Reasons for Not Receiving a 1099-G Form

There are several reasons why you might not have received your 1099-G form. Some common reasons include:

Incorrect mailing addresses, which can be due to a recent move or an error in the address on file with the government agency.
Insufficient or incorrect information provided to the government agency, such as an incorrect Social Security number or name.
Technical issues or delays in mailing the form.

Steps to Take If You Didn’t Receive Your 1099-G Form

If you haven’t received your 1099-G form, there are several steps you can take to obtain a copy or resolve the issue.

Contact the Government Agency

The first step is to contact the government agency that issued the 1099-G form. This could be your state’s unemployment office or the department of revenue. You can visit their website to find the contact information, which usually includes a phone number, email address, or mailing address. When contacting the agency, be prepared to provide your identification and any relevant information, such as your Social Security number or claimant ID number.

Request a Replacement Copy

If the agency confirms that a 1099-G form was issued in your name, you can request a replacement copy. Be sure to ask about the process and any required documentation or fees associated with obtaining a replacement copy. In some cases, the agency may be able to fax or email a copy of the form to you, while in other cases, you may need to pick up a copy in person or wait for it to be mailed to you.

Check Online

Some government agencies offer online access to 1099-G forms. If this option is available, you can log in to your account and print or download a copy of your 1099-G form. Be sure to check the agency’s website for this option and follow the instructions carefully to ensure you can access your form.

What are the consequences of not reporting 1099-G income on my tax return?

Failing to report 1099-G income on your tax return can have serious consequences, including delays in processing your return, additional taxes owed, and even penalties and interest. The IRS requires you to report all income earned, including government payments, and failing to do so can be considered tax evasion. If you do not report the income, the IRS may discover the error during an audit or when they receive a copy of the 1099-G form from the government agency.

To avoid these consequences, it is crucial to report all 1099-G income accurately and timely. If you have already filed your tax return and realize you did not report the income, you should amend your return as soon as possible. You can file Form 1040X to correct the error and report the missing income. Be sure to include a copy of the 1099-G form with your amended return to support the correction.
